The Savigny-lès-Beaune Ez Connardises from Domaine Françoise André is a red wine made from Pinot Noir grapes grown on 61-year-old vines planted in clay-limestone soil. The harvest is done by hand with rigorous sorting of the bunches to ensure the quality of the grapes. The grapes are fully destemmed to enhance the delicacy of the Pinot Noir and the elegance of the tannins. A pre-fermentation maceration of approximately 7 days takes place in temperature-controlled tanks, guaranteeing precision in the various stages of winemaking. During alcoholic fermentation, pump-overs and/or punch-downs are performed based on daily tastings of the must, allowing for optimal extraction of phenolic compounds while minimizing the coarse elements from the seeds. The wine is aged in 228-liter barrels for 12 months, with a moderate proportion of new oak, between 25 and 30%, to allow the appellation's terroir to fully express itself. In collaboration with the coopers, a perfect match is sought between the type of barrel and the wine's character. On tasting, this wine displays an intense purple color. The aromatic bouquet is complex, with notes of vetiver, sandalwood, patchouli, and fresh marc. On the palate, it seduces with its roundness and fruitiness, with supple tannins, before a touch of green bell pepper reappears on the finish, adding an extra spicy dimension. This wine pairs ideally with grilled red meats, dishes with sauces, or aged cheeses. It can be enjoyed now to appreciate its freshness and fruitiness, but will gain complexity after a few years of aging, developing more evolved tertiary aromas.
